In June of 2011, the communities of Minot and Burlington, North Dakota were severely affected by flooding from the Souris River. On June 22, 2011, sirens rang throughout the city of Minot at 12:57pm notifying residents to evacuate the center of the city. Midcontinent Communications worked around the clock to keep services on as long as possible in the evacuation zones during the flood. Once the flood waters receded, Midcontinent was one of the first utilities back in the area getting services turned back on.
